Title: Yasushi Aoyagi: Innovator in Radar Technology
Introduction
Yasushi Aoyagi, an esteemed inventor based in Tokyo, Japan, has made significant contributions to the field of radar technology through his innovative patents. With a portfolio that includes 14 patents, Aoyagi's work focuses particularly on enhancing vehicle safety and monitoring through advanced radar systems.
Latest Patents
Among his latest inventions, Aoyagi has developed a radar system, processing method, and processing program that showcases his ingenuity. This radar apparatus comprises a first radar unit transmitting and receiving signals at a first frequency, possessing a designated detection area. Additionally, it includes a second radar apparatus functioning at a different frequency and with a distinct detection area that partially overlaps with the first. This arrangement allows for effective signal processing and information integration, enhancing the overall functionality of vehicular radar systems.
Another notable invention is a monitoring device designed to oversee traffic behind and alongside a vehicle. This system utilizes radar to detect objects in defined detection areas at the rear and sides of the vehicle. It features advanced processing capabilities to switch detection areas based on the vehicle's movement, thereby improving situational awareness and safety.
